Walk in the Park – Wild ingredients

Join Kazz Padidar to learn how to read the land and identify edible and medicinal plants growing across St Ouen.

Explore the landscape of St Ouen with Kazz Padidar, focusing on how plants grow in relation to place, season and conditions. This walk is about learning to read the land, understanding why certain species thrive here, and how people have long interacted with what it provides. Along the way, discover the edible and medicinal plants that grow within this unique coastal environment.

A grounded introduction to foraging that prioritises knowledge, attention and respect for the natural world.
